Public | Automated Build

Last pushed: 2 years ago
Short Description
glot-snippets provides a http api for storing and managing snippets.
Full Description



This is a Docker image for glot-snippets (by Petter Rasmussen (@prasmussen)).

Environment variables

glot-snippets takes it's configuration from environment variables.
All vars needs to be set, no default values are provided.

Variable name Allowed values Example Description
API_ENVIRONMENT development | production production Development mode will enable auto compiling of changed files
API_HTTP_LISTEN_IP <ipv4 address> Listen ip
API_HTTP_LISTEN_PORT 1-65535 8090 Listen port
LOG_PATH <filepath> /home/app/log/ Path to save logs
BASE_URL <url> Base url to where the api is hosted
ADMIN_TOKEN <string> some-secret Admin token used to access the /admin endpoints
DB_URL <url> Url to CouchDB
DB_USER <string> glot CouchDB user
DB_PASSWORD <string> secret-password CouchDB password
Docker Pull Command
Source Repository